Abstract
The main factors influencing soil erosion include the net rain excess, the water depth, the velocity, the shear stress of overland flows, and the eros ion-resisting capacity of soil. The laws of these factors varying with the slope gradient were investigated by using the kinematic wave theory. Furthe rmore, the critical slope gradient of erosion was driven. The analysis show s that the critical slope gradient of soil erosion is dependent on grain si ze, soil bulk density, surface roughness, runoff length, net rain excess, a nd the friction coefficient of soil, etc. The critical slope gradient has b een estimated theoretically with its range between 41.5 degrees similar to 50 degrees.
